Abstract
OBJECTIVE: The suspension-cultured protocorms of Dendrobium candidum were transplanted on the solid culture medium for studying the factors influencing their differentiation and growth. METHOD: The growth and differentiation of protocorms were detected when different base-media, plant phytohormones, carbohydrates and pH were applied. RESULT AND CONCLUSION: The diluted MS medium promotes the growth of protocorms but inhibit differentiation. The phytohormone NAA, IAA, IBA and GA are helpful to the growth and differentiation of protocorms, however, the low pH values and presence of autoclaved fungi have suppressive effects on protocorms. The fungi also induce morphological variation of protocorms.
